Installed my Sprint Booster today. It Def will take some getting use to as the pedal repose is very tight. With PCM off you have about 4mm before it acts like you just floored it.
So far, I like it, but def have to get used to the throttle remap.

OK - 3 days in and I am fully adjusted. I don't know why but what ever this thing did to the throttle, I now hear my intakes growling more often. This is a big plus because after the Fabspeed exhaust I could not really hear the intakes. I am guessing that I am getting more gas sooner so I am hearing them before the exhaust drowns them out. Anyway, VERY happy with this one. Not sure my 9 MPG is going to improve though

Originally Posted by ikold
With the secondary cat bypass do you still pass emission inspection? We have to get them done every year.
You will pass with flying colors. The secondary cats are just that. There are 2 primary cats on the car and they are more then enough to do the trick. I passed at a STATE facility.
